It’s been a few weeks since I’ve shared a new post, and let me tell you—life has been anything but quiet.


So much has unfolded in such a short time. From personal loss, unexpected health challenges, moments of deep reflection, to the kind of growth that only comes from walking through the fire.


These past few weeks have tested me in ways that, just a year ago, might have broken me.


But not now.


Because after everything I’ve been through this past year, I’ve learned something priceless:


I bend, but I don’t break.


The Challenges Behind the Silence


I’ve faced what felt like one thing after another—some inconvenient, some heartbreaking, and some truly terrifying. The kind of challenges that make you pause, make you ask why now? and what else can I take?


The biggest hurdle lately has been a lingering infection that’s taken me in and out of the hospital, leaving me exhausted with a recovery road still ahead. It forced me to stop, slow down, and sit with my life.


And in that stillness, I found perspective.


It was the “vacation” no one wants—but the staycation my soul needed. A time to reflect. A time to catch up. A time to look around and say, Wow… even in the hard, I am so deeply blessed.


I used the quiet to pour into my work. To reconnect with the clients and projects I love. To recognize who truly shows up when things get tough. To acknowledge where my energy has been going—and where it’s no longer welcome.


The Messy Truth of Healing


Let’s be honest: I haven’t made perfect decisions during this healing journey.I’ve let hurt lead a few conversations. I’ve said yes when I should’ve said no. I’ve chased comfort instead of growth more times than I want to admit.


But those moments? They were part of the process too.


Healing isn’t clean. It’s layered.


Sometimes we fall back into patterns just to remember why we climbed out.


Sometimes we let the wrong people close again just to be reminded of the standards we’ve set.


And every single one of those decisions—good, bad, confusing—brought me closer to clarity. Closer to the woman I’m becoming.


I don’t know exactly what shifted in me, or when it happened… but somewhere along the way, I stopped seeing hardships as punishment and started viewing them as preparation. Prompts. Lessons. Even protection.


I’ve lost a lot in the last six months. People I thought were forever. Dreams I had to let go of. Chapters I never thought I’d close.


But here’s what I know now:


What’s meant for your future will never leave your life broken.


And I have such a deep peace knowing that everything I’ve lost was never meant to come with me into what’s next.
